学习Linux不一定要安装云服务器,本地环境同样可行
核心观点
- 学习Linux并非必须依赖云服务器,本地虚拟机、双系统、WSL(Windows子系统)等方式同样有效
- 云服务器的优势在于真实环境体验和团队协作,但并非初学者的唯一选择
- 选择学习方式应基于个人需求、预算和学习目标
本地学习Linux的可行方案
1. 虚拟机(VirtualBox/VMware)
- 适合初学者,不影响主机系统,可随时快照恢复
- 免费工具如VirtualBox,资源占用低
- 可模拟多台Linux机器,练习网络和服务配置
2. Windows子系统(WSL)
- 微软官方支持,Win10/11可直接运行Linux命令行
- 无需额外硬件资源,适合轻度学习和开发
- 缺点:不支持完整的GUI和某些系统级操作
3. 双系统/Live USB
- 真实硬件性能,适合深度体验Linux桌面环境
- Live USB无需安装即可试用(如Ubuntu Live CD)
- 缺点:需要分区,对新手有一定风险
云服务器的适用场景
- 需要公网访问:练习Web服务、数据库远程管理等
- 团队协作:多人共享同一环境调试
- 低成本试商用:学生优惠(如AWS/Azure/阿里云免费套餐)
如何选择学习方式?
- 零成本优先:用虚拟机或WSL入门
- 需实战项目时:再考虑云服务器(如搭建个人博客)
- 长期投入:可购买树莓派等物理设备
结论
云服务器是工具而非必选项。初学者完全可以通过本地环境掌握Linux基础,再根据实际需求逐步过渡到云平台。关键是通过持续实践来巩固技能,而非纠结于环境形式。